How to prepare for a job interview at The Cadogan, A Belmond Hotel

Know Your Pastry Techniques

Brush up on your pastry skills and techniques before the interview. Be ready to discuss your favourite recipes and how you approach different pastry challenges. This shows your passion and expertise in the field.

Showcase Team Spirit

Since you'll be part of a fantastic pastry team, highlight your experience working collaboratively with others. Share examples of how you've supported junior chefs or contributed to a positive kitchen environment.

Emphasise Hygiene and Safety Standards

Make sure you understand the importance of hygiene and safety in the kitchen. Be prepared to discuss how you maintain these standards in your work, as this is crucial for any pastry chef role.

Ask Insightful Questions

Prepare some thoughtful questions about the pastry team and the property. This not only shows your interest in the position but also helps you gauge if it's the right fit for you. Think about what you want to know about their pastry philosophy or future projects.
